This book explores how companies can design effective feedback systems that empower underrepresented employees to speak openly and safely. It examines the structural and cultural barriers that silence diverse perspectives and offers frameworks for building trust, confidentiality, and genuine responsiveness. By combining leadership accountability with thoughtful communication processes, it shows how listening becomes a strategic act—strengthening both inclusion and decision quality. The book provides practical guidance for HR leaders and managers seeking to transform feedback from a formality into a catalyst for equity, innovation, and sustainable cultural growth.
